Impostare il colore di sfondo di un QWidget

Impostare il colore di sfondo di un QWidget

Usando l'oggetto QPalette è molto semplice impostare lo sfondo di un QWidget.

Nell'esempio più sotto, usiamo appunto un QWidget "generico", ma penso valga più o meno per qualsiasi widget.

Questo lo snippet di codice:

QWidget *right = new QWidget;
QPalette pal = palette();
pal.setColor(QPalette::Background, Qt::white);
right->setAutoFillBackground(true);
right->setPalette(pal);

Enjoy!




Share

Commentami!

About Mattepuffo.com

Blog dedicato all'informatica e alla programmazione!
Tutti i contenuti di questo blog, tranne casi particolari, sono sotto licenza Licenza Creative Commons Creative Commons Attribution-Noncommercial-Share Alike 2.5. .

2546 articoli
310 commenti
19 progetti
Altri link
  • About
  • Scrivimi
  • Copyright
  • Sitemap
  • matteo.ferrone@yahoo.it
  • GitHub
  • Privacy Policy